Intel just had a huge drop in prices so I took advantage of it and picked up an e6600 dual core for $234. I put the e4300 in a build for someone at $130 so not to bad money wise. First one was a dud so I RMAed it but the second is a honey. Running at 3.6GHz (stock is 2.4GHz) at 1.52v Vcore. 50% over stock and I know it can go higher.

Yes, it is a great chip. e6600, Conroe core, 2.4GHz, 32KB+32KB L1 cache, 4MB shared L2 cache, 1.35v max. Ran SuperPi to 1M at 14.628 seconds. As a comparison, my Opteron 165 at 3168MHz ran S-Pi to 1M in 27.561 seconds.
